Output 80fab73d60a956419d2aa561ebee94354b6dcdd7ddff3bd8b583251ca2707f33:0

value
11142584
script pubkey
OP_0 OP_PUSHBYTES_32 e45088623fec746810161c28f15b9f5d211cb03a3bc519c772bcf7230e30e4ee
address
bc1qu3ggsc3la36xsyqkrs50zkult5s3evp680z3n3mjhnmjxr3sunhq03fxpg
transaction
80fab73d60a956419d2aa561ebee94354b6dcdd7ddff3bd8b583251ca2707f33
confirmations
68888
spent
true